Hey Tomas — handing over Chirpline before I'm out. The service is as chatty as ever, so we turned on adaptive log sampling last sprint. Debug lines get sampled hard, errors always pass through. If the Quillbox dashboards look quiet, that's expected, not broken. Before you tweak anything, note the sampling config currently in effect.

config for tagaf-bawif:
[norok]
host = norok.ordinworks.local
user = norok_svc
database = norok_prod

## Changelog — v4.2.0 (Ledgerline user module split)

Hey, welcome aboard! Big one this release: we finally carved the user module out of the Ledgerline monolith into its own service, `userhive`. Heads up that the old setting `MONOLITH_USER_DB` is gone — it's now split into a host setting and a separate credential, so grep your local env files before you deploy anything. The host bit is documented in the service README. The credential that replaced the old combined setting sits on the next line.

secret setting of bawif-bagap: VAULT_KEY5=10c5f

## Releases — ScanBridge Integration

Support team notes. Releases ship monthly from the Ferndale build server. Each build bundles the scanner firmware shim and the POS adapter for Tillstone terminals. Verify the release by checking the printed checksum against the manifest in the release notes; mismatches mean a corrupted download, not a compatibility issue. Do not hand customers unsigned builds under any circumstances. Every distributable archive must be verified against the current release key, which is shown below.

release key, bajof-tadug: bky4_GCYF

**Autocomplete dropdown empty.** When the Pinemark address widget returns no suggestions, confirm the locale parameter matches a supported region code; unsupported codes fail silently. Also check that the debounce interval in `widget.config.js` hasn't been set below 150ms, which triggers rate limiting on the Corvella lookup service. To reproduce the failure against the staging endpoint, authenticate your requests using the token that follows.

login token, tagef-tagep: eyJhbGciOiJIUzI1NiIsInR5cCI6IkpXVCJ9.eyJzdWIiOiIBXyeYEoalzIn0.6TI7VhOJMHm9